The Ice Rink
There is the sound of a helicopter approaching.
The extras look up in the air.
The helicopter appears in the sky above Cinecittà, slowly starts its descent.
The shooting is interrupted, the assistants curse the helicopters with their megaphones.
Utter confusion reigns on the set.
The extras watch the helicopter land. Their thin clothing flies in the wind, their hair gets mussed up. They bend under the increasing pressure of the wind, crouch down, plaster themselves against the earth.
The helicopter lands in a huge racket.
The sliding doors open and the editors get out of the aircraft, jump to the ground and start running with the film cans in their hands, followed by the producer and the director.
They cross the set, step over the extras lying on the ground, jump over the tracks of the tracking shot.
While running, they look for the right way, ask a crew member where the screening room is, then they ask a bishop.
The producer (to the bishop)
Signore. Scusi, signore...
The bishop (correcting her)
Monsignore!
The producer
La sala di proiezione, per favore?
The bishop
Per di là, per di là.
62. EXT. STREETS OF ROME - DAY
Siren blaring, the ambulance races through Rome, passes Saint Peter's Square, speeds along the river.
63. EXT. CINECITTA FILM STUDIOS - DAY
The ambulance enters Cinecittà at full speed.
On the main set the assistants reposition the extras for The Rape of the Sabine Women.
The ambulance, siren blaring, enters the set, stopping just in front of the helicopter.
The ambulance driver gets out, followed by the assistant to the director of the Festival, who screams at the helicopter pilot, ordering him to move.
The assistants negociate with the pilot.
The assistants and the extras crowd around the tinted windows of the ambulance, trying to see who’s inside.
64. EXT. SCREENING ROOM - DAY
The producer, the director, and the editors run up to the doors of the screening room.
65. EXT. CINECITTA FILM STUDIOS -DAY
On the set of the decomposing Poussin painting, the extras run away as the helicopter takes off to allow the ambulance to go under him.
The siren blaring, the ambulance gets through, on its way.
